I have just noticed that Chester Zoo released a news piece on their website yesterday about the upcoming Heart of Africa zone, as well as mentioning the snow leopard enclosure, due to open in 2024.

I'm not sure if there's any new information there, but it does mention the animals that are currently off-display (Grevy's zebra, roan antelope, meerkat and rock hyrax) and that have moved to new enclosures (cheetahs and painted dogs).

They have already broken through the perimeter fence into the Heart of Africa area off the roundabout to form a construction area. This will be the entrance to overnight stays eventually. Also, the last members talk was changed to an online version as the area around the lecture theatre has now been taken over by the construction site offices etc.
